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
An Outline of Metal Polishing - Usually, the finishing of metal is required for a pleasing appearance and for clean-room situations. It's among the most recognized processes because of its use in maximizing the natural beauty of the item, such as, motorcycle parts, vehicle parts or cookware. In addition, numerous clean-rooms would need a sleek finish in an effort to limit the porosity of the material that may cause particles to build up and contaminate. An example of this implementation might be in vacuum chambers. You will discover many methods of finish metals, and now we will examine a little concerning a few of the processes required. Various metals may be polished electromechanically, using chemicals, by hand, or with purpose built buffing machines. A special finishing compound or paste may be used, which could incorporate dolomite, limestone, tripoli,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, chalk,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, because of its weak thermal conductivity, somewhat high viscidity, and hardness is amongst the time intensive. In contrast, items composed of non-ferrous metals tend to be responsive to buffing, because these require the lowest amount of processes.
Where a greater processing quality isn't mandatory, quicker pad speeds should be considered. A slower pad speed is applied if a top quality mirror finish is critical. Polishing buffs smothered in paste will be dramatically affected by specific forces on the surface of the polishing pad. The level of the pressure on the surface can be heightened within certain levels, though further overreaching the right degree of force not just decreases the quality of treatment, but additionally degrades performance, causes wear to the product, and there is furthermore an evident overheating of the objects being worked on, generated by friction. When you are using thin objects, it's greater temperature (and a resultant bendability of the material) which can cause elements to warp, buckle or flex. Ordinarily, it will require a highly trained polisher to look at all of these things to both prevent harm to the piece and to work competently. To help you significantly boost the standard of the resulting surface, the finishing process should be completed with considerably less aggression and not a large amount of pressure so that you can finally complete a surface area that is free of scratches or marks which result from the polishing procedure, subsequently ar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
